UltraCap
B48611A5903Q012
Module, 9 F/ 28 V
Features
Cable connector
Passive cell voltage balancing
Case material polyethylene, black
Power type
12 serial single cells of 110 F
Maintenance-free
Short-circuit-proof
Fast-acting blowout fuse 20 A
